Betty Lou Barnhill

Betty Lou Barnhill, 90, of Danville, passed away at 3:13om on Saturday August 11, 2017 with family by her side. She was born on December 3, 1927 in Ashmore, IL the daughter of George and Gladys Golliday. Betty is survived by her daughters, Lynn Ann (Michael) Simpson, Andrea Dee (Michael) Lunt; son, Robert Pugh; grandchildren, Jeanette Vandenboon, Michael Simpson, Katherine Hudson, Jarren Vandcamp, Stephanie Smith, Misty Gonzales, Michael Lunt, Adam Lunt, 22 great-grandchildren and special family friend Rahmondo Kelly. Betty is preceded in death by her parents; husband, Robert Pugh; brothers, Wesley Golliday, James Golladay and sisters Eloise Kelly, Dorothy Butcher. Betty graduated from Charleston High School class of 1945. She spent over thirty years working at General Electric before her retirement and in her spare time she liked crocheting and crossword puzzles. She loved working in her garden and watching the birds that would appear but her biggest passion in life was her religion. She truly enjoyed reading the bible and listening to gospel music. A Celebration of Life Service will be held at 2pm on Friday August 17, 2018 at Sunset Funeral Home and Cremation Center 3940 N. Vermilion St. in Danville. Burial will be in Resurrection Cemetery in Danville. Visitation will be held prior to the service from 1pm to 2pm at the funeral home.
